At Meadow Green nothing is more important than the safety and well-being of our pupils. Our team of safeguarding leads work with children, parents and the community to ensure the protection of children, and to give them the best start in life.
Through our PSHE curriculum, we take an active approach to helping children develop the skills they need to stay safe; for example through developing an understanding of inappropriate approaches, creating a vocabulary to explain fears and concerns and encouraging children to develop their own sense of autonomy.
The core of our approach to safeguarding is the DfE's 'Keeping Children Safe in Education 2022' and 'Working Together to Safeguard Children 2018'. Our staff receive thorough safeguarding training with annual refreshers.
